摘要:本文将对计算机网络安全数据库管理系统的开发形式与安全总体架构进行分析论述,以期能够为业内人士提供理论参考。
关键词:计算机;网络安全;数据库管理系统;开发
前言:
随着信息技术的持续应用,如今社会所产生的数据量也在持续增加。数据库管理系统虽然可以对这些数据实现有效的管理和利用。但随着信息技术的运用越加广泛,如今数据库管理系统遭受网络风险的可能性也在日趋提升,造成企业数据信息的泄露和丢失问题,为企业造成极大的效益损失。因此对计算机网络安全数据库管理系统开发进行相关研究,并加以完善将有着极为重要的现实意义。
一、计算机网络安全数据库管理系统的开发形式
(一)系统的设计工作
系统设计工作作为整个系统开发过程中初始阶段,其设计效果将会直接与后期系统设计实时效果相关联。因此在系统设计过程中,相关人员需要结合数据库管理系统所要面向的对象,对数据库的存储结构、位置以及信息的储存路径进行全面综合考虑,并对储存空间进行主次分明的层次划分,实现对有限空间的充分利用。另外,在设计的时候相关人员还要对数据库信息索引功能的实现进行良好设计,并对该设计进行深入的优化完善,从而保证用户在索引中输入搜索关键词时,能够数据库管理系统能够第一时间进行响应,并为用户展示数据库现有的与关键词相关的数据信息内容。
(二)系统的网络构建
由于计算机网络安全数据库管理系统的实际特点,其对于相关人员的基础素质能力有着较高的实际需求,所以在实际开发之前,相关人员还需要对自身的基础能力进行强化提升,并将自身所掌握的知识内容应用到实际系统开发过程中,保障系统在实际构建过程中能够得到良好的有效,减少系统运行过程中冗余数据的产生量,提高系统运行和响应速度。另外,鉴于数据管理系统的实际运行情况,相关人员还需要建立用户服务端口,让用户能够在实际使用的时候,通过用户服务端口建立与数据库管理系统的关联,进而实现用户访问。而对于用户服务端口的安全控制,如今比较常用的方法是账号密码登录与安全验证的方式。该种方式在实际构建过程中需要相关人员对用户的系统访问权限进行分级,界定出大部分的普通使用用户权限和少部分系统管理权限,其中少部分系统管理权限可以实现对数据库内容的日常编辑修改管理。
二、计算机网络安全数据库管理系统开发总体架构
(一)数据库管理系统的设计思路
安全审计和安全插件作为保障网络安全的重要组成部分,在计算机网络安全数据库管理系统的实际开发过程中,两者都是需要关注的重点内容。而在设计中,相关人员要保证无论是网络用户,还是本地用户,对于数据库管理系统的访问都需要先进行安全审计工作,并通过安全审计来对用户的时候存在安全威胁情况进行鉴别,待确定用户安全后才能够进行数据库系统的实际访问活动。而在此过程中,想要实现该效果,那么就需要使用到安全插件的作用。因此在实际开发过程中,相关人员还需要加强数据库管理系统安全插件的开发力度,并将该插件与数据库管理系统进行有机结合提高数据库管理系统对安全插件的兼容性,进而有效的对非法访问用户进行鉴别和阻断,加强对数据库管理系统的安全保障效果。
(二)数据库管理系统的设计目标
随着信息技术的不断发展与普及,如今网络数据库所能够遭受到的信息安全问题也在不断增多,为能够有效避免这一问题的出现,数据库安全系统在构建设计之初便要考虑到网络安全问题,确保数据库管理系统能够实现对数据库内部关键信息进行加密保护,提高系统安全性。另外,数据管理系统还要实现对系统日志数据的统一审计管理,集中控制用户访问数据库的行为,并在数据库发生安全事故以后,能够第一时间分析出导致数据库安全事故的根源所在,方便相关人员针对事故问题的根源来开展及时的补救措施同时,还能够及时有效的对攻击者进行追踪[1]。
(三)数据库管理系统的方案设计
对于计算机网络安全数据库管理系统,如今市面上比较常用的方式还是以网络安全审计为主,本地数据库审计为辅,两相结合下提高数据库管理系统的网络安全管理的实际效果。其中网络审计就是对网络上所采集到的众多数据信息包进行监管。在实际设计过程中,数据库管理系统要能够针对数据信息包的差异性选择恰当的监管方式,实现对数据信息包有效监管,并将监管信息发送的审计监管平台上,方便相关人员通过审计监管平台来对数据信息包的监管情况进行查看和管理[2]。之后平台中的审计监管服务器将会发挥出自身的实际效果,对数据信息包进行解析,从而及时发现用户的异常访问信息情况,并自行对异常访问用户进行隔断处理。
(四)数据库管理系统的技术路线
在系统中,安全插件将会对用户的IP地址、操作系统的内部,访问所用的软件等信息进行全面获取,然后对这些信息进行汇总,然后将其发送回监控中心进行分析处理,而监控中心则会将这些信息作为重要参考内容,确定访问用户的安全情况,然后发现异常访问的用户,并向该用户信息发送共安全插件,安全插件会根据监控中心所发出的指令阻止异常访问用户对数据库的访问。在数据库管理系统的实际运行过程中,其网络安全将会通过审计系统和安全插件两方面进行有效保护。用户在进行数据库访问的时候,其访问行为会被审计系统进行实时监控管理,当审计系发送出访问权限以后,用户才能继续访问数据库。而在此过程中,安全插件将会对接受审计系统的相关指令,实现数据库管理系统对用户访问情况是否能够继续访问数据库的自主判断。通过审计系统和安全插件,数据管理系统将会极大地保障数据库的网络安全性,进而防止数据库出现数据丢失或者泄露问题。
总结:
随着信息技术的不断普及,如今数据库的安全问题也被越来越多的人们所关注。在此情况下,相关人员必须要加强数据管理系统的网络安全性开发,解决诸多网络安全威胁,确保数据管理系统能够发挥出其实际效果,防止数据库出现数据丢失或者数据泄露等问题。
参考文献
[1]郭崇.基于網络安全的数据库信息系统开发研究[J].科技展望,2017,27(6):2-3.
[2]曹凤虎.探讨计算机数据库的构建及维护管理[J].赤峰学院学报(自然科学版),2016,32(10):24-25.
作者简介:向薇(1989.12-),女,湖北省黄石市大冶市人,单位:长江存储科技有限责任公司,单位省市:湖北省武汉,职称:资深工程师。